>>> 3)
>>> what is purpose of prepare_host? I saw it used only in
>>> test_forced_client_reenrollment.py
>> The purpose is to create a testing folder that contains the host
>> configuration file env.sh and system file backups
>>
>> The problem was that unapply_common_fixes removed the testing directory.
>> If you then wanted to re-install master within the same test execution,
>> it would fail at the attempt to backup system files (as part of
>> apply_common_fixes, see backup_file method in tasks.py - line that does
>> mkdir_recursive)
> ok
>>
>>> Which test was failing?
>> Test_replica_promotion.py (not merged yet)
>> And basically any test that includes more than one
>> installation-uninstallation cycle would be affected
> I didn't noticed yet

That's because so far all our integration tests implied only one such
cycle. But that does not mean we should restrict ourselves to this
pattern :)
